After one of her ten-week-old premature twins died, Millie Smith was told by someone else in the neonatal unit - unaware of the tragedy - that she was lucky not to have twins. Millie came up with the idea of placing a purple butterfly symbol on cots to signal that a baby from a multiple birth had died.

Focus groups provide users with valuable qualitative data not readily obtained with any other data-collection techniques. First developed for market researchers to determine the present or potential impact of a product or ser vice, focus groups also help administrators and developers gain information about programs, assess the effectiveness of ...

Quetiapine fumarate is a novel dibenzothiazepine antipsychotic developed by Zeneca. It is marketed under the trade name 'Seroquel'. Quetiapine is well tolerated and clinically effective in the treatment of schizophrenia. The initial hope of investigators was that quetiapine would have antipsychotic potential and that it might share some of the ...
